Output d3ae7d757652150a56f65a22b240773d22dd7fea3e70b3bbc8013fa16a8ea696:9

value
1126542880
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cd969a28a3ba2c5cec9800af26bfeb78dc56bc8 OP_EQUAL
address
3QjxeynPJmT5RxHvNvEvYZJCMiMGw4Emj1
transaction
d3ae7d757652150a56f65a22b240773d22dd7fea3e70b3bbc8013fa16a8ea696
spent
true